Wanindu Hasaranga suspended for abusing umpire after third Afghanistan T20I Feb 25, 2024 Afghanistan in Sri Lanka 2023/24
Explained: Why no one was allowed to review no-ball call that helped decide Sri Lanka-Afghanistan T20I Feb 22, 2024 Afghanistan in Sri Lanka 2023/24
Watch: Pathum Nissanka retires hurt after sprawling while hitting six, Glenn Maxwell style Feb 22, 2024 Afghanistan in Sri Lanka 2023/24
Watch: Shoulder-high full toss not called no-ball in final over of narrow Sri Lanka T20I defeat to Afghanistan Feb 21, 2024 Afghanistan in Sri Lanka 2023/24
Highlights SL vs AFG 2nd T20I: Mathews’ all-round show powers Sri Lanka to series win Feb 20, 2024 Afghanistan in Sri Lanka 2023/24
Watch: Matheesha Pathirana clocks 150kph and smashes stumps in sensational 19th over to set up thrilling win Feb 18, 2024 Afghanistan in Sri Lanka 2023/24
Pathirana’s four-for helps Sri Lanka clinch thrilling first T20I against Afghanistan | SL vs AFG Feb 18, 2024 Afghanistan in Sri Lanka 2023/24
SL vs AFG T20Is where to watch live: TV channels and live streaming for Sri Lanka v Afghanistan 2024 Feb 16, 2024 Afghanistan in Sri Lanka 2023/24
SL vs AFG T20I squads: Full team list and injury updates for Sri Lanka v Afghanistan 2024 Feb 15, 2024 Afghanistan in Sri Lanka 2023/24
Highlights SL vs AFG 1st ODI: Nissanka’s double ton helps Sri Lanka beat Afghanistan in run-fest Feb 10, 2024 Afghanistan in Sri Lanka 2023/24